Optimization Of Nitrogen Assisted Steam Flooding Parameters In Heavy Oil Reservoirs

The viscosity of heavy oil reservoir is high,and the reservoir fluid is not mobile.With the development of steam flooding in the late development of heavy oil reservoir,the problems exposed in the process of development are becoming more and more obvious,the effect of mining has fallen sharply,and the characteristics such as adding formation energy,preventing steam overlying,expanding the range of steam wave and so on,can be used to improve the development effect and improve the recovery yield.Nitrogen can effectively improve the effect of steam heating,reduce the viscosity of heavy oil,and nitrogen is also cheaper.The development of auxiliary steam drive can reduce the development cost of oilfield.Nitrogen assisted steam drive is an improvement and improvement of steam flooding.After mixing with nitrogen and steam,the effect of steam flooding is strengthened.The oil viscosity of J230 well is high.After steam flooding,it has already entered the late stage of steam drive.Most of the oil wells have high water cut,low oil and gas,heavy gas channeling,large difference in production and poor mining effect on the plane.Based on the geological characteristics and development characteristics of J230 well area,this paper uses STARS software to make geological modeling and historical fitting for four representative well groups,and studies the distribution of residual oil in the block.Combined with the mechanism of nitrogen assisted steam drive,we determined the way of nitrogen injection assisted steam flooding to improve the recovery efficiency of the reservoir.The seven kinds of nitrogen auxiliary continuous steam flooding,nitrogen auxiliary intermittent steam flooding,nitrogen gas slug auxiliary steam flooding,nitrogen gas foam auxiliary steam flooding,nitrogen foam auxiliary steam flooding,nitrogen foam auxiliary intermittent steam flooding,nitrogen foam slug auxiliary steam flooding and nitrogen injection flooding are used in the numerical simulation method.The injection parameters of the development mode were studied and optimized respectively.By analyzing and comparing the development effects of different development methods,the optimum development mode of nitrogen foam assisted intermittent steam flooding was selected,and the sensitivity factors affecting the nitrogen foam assisted intermittent steam flooding were studied.Finally,the design plan is adjusted,and two development modes are designed for production prediction,and the best development plan suitable for the block is selected.
